Iowa defeats Illinois in Big Ten Tournament opener, 83-62

CHICAGO – Nicholas Baer led the Iowa Hawkeyes with a season high with 17 points in defeating the Illinois Fighting Illini Thursday night int he Big Ten Tournament opener in Chicago.

Baer was bolstered by a career-high five 3-point field goals made (5-of-6). As a team, Iowa made 12 3-pointers against Illinois tonight, the most by the Hawkeyes in a Big Ten Tournament game. The Hawkeyes made a combined 27 triples against Illinois this season (15 made on Jan. 20).

Iowa advances to play third-seeded Michigan Friday at approximately 8:30 p.m. (CT) at the United Center in Chicago.

Jordan Bohannon finished tonight’s game with eight points, moving into the top 25 in all-time scoring at Iowa surpassing Bill Logan, Dave Gunther, and Kevin Boyle for 24th.

Iowa assisted on 25 field goals tonight, the 25 assists are the most by an Iowa team at the Big Ten Tournament (previous record was 21 set versus Purdue on March 10, 2005).

Iowa led by as many as 27 points in recording its 22nd victory of the season.

Iowa improves to 6-2 as the No. 6 seed at the Big Ten Tournament. Iowa improved to 3-1 against Illinois in Big Ten Tournament games. The Hawkeyes have won four straight contests against the Illini, dating back to last season.
